Results From Study Show Promising Efficacy and Safety Results for Corthera's Relaxin in Acute Heart Failure

The data from 234 patients in eight countries showed that when administered with standard-of-care therapy for acute heart failure, relaxin caused rapid, substantial and sustained relief from dyspnea (breathlessness). Relaxin also demonstrated consistent trends in improvement of the hospital course of patients, prevention of heart failure worsening during hospitalization, shortening of in hospital stay and improved longer-term outcomes following discharge when compared to placebo.
"The results of the study clearly indicated favorable treatment effects on symptoms, signs and outcomes in patients hospitalized with AHF," said Teerlink. "The use of relaxin led to considerable improvement in dyspnea when compared to placebo and lasted up to 14 days, longer than any therapy studied. In this study, relaxin administration was safe and well tolerated. These results provide a clear direction for the Phase III study."

Corthera's Pre-RELAX-AHF / RELAX-AHF study is a Phase II/III, multicenter, randomized, double-blind, placebo-controlled, parallel-group, international trial designed to evaluate the efficacy and safety of relaxin for the treatment of AHF. In the Phase II Pre-RELAX-AHF study, the objective was proof-of-concept and dose and endpoint selection. Patients selected for the study presented to the hospital with dyspnea due to AHF and with normal or elevated blood pressure. In the Phase III RELAX-AHF study, the objective is to confirm safety and efficacy. Patients in the Pre-RELAX-AHF study were randomly assigned to receive intravenous relaxin at doses of 10, 30, 100, or 250 mcg/kg/day or placebo for two days. The study indicated that the 30-mcg/kg dose of relaxin (relaxin-30) was the most effective. More patients, approximately 40%, reported moderate or marked improvements in dyspnea at 6, 12 and 24 hours when treated with relaxin-30, as compared to 23% of patients assigned to placebo (p=0.04). Relief remained significantly greater at day 14. Researchers also noted trends with relaxin toward greater weight loss, less need for intravenous diuretics, and less deterioration of heart failure in the hospital. When all of the doses of relaxin were compared with placebo, hospital stay was one to two days shorter. Relaxin had a good safety profile in the study.
Following 60 days, 3% of patients in the relaxin-30 group had been rehospitalized for heart failure or died of cardiovascular causes, as compared to 17% in the placebo group (p=0.06), a greater than 80% reduction. After an average follow-up of four and a half months, no patients in the relaxin-30 group had died of cardiovascular causes, as compared to 14% of those in the placebo group (p=0.046).

About Relaxin
Relaxin is a naturally occurring peptide hormone that acts as a systemic and renal vasodilator through multiple vascular control pathways. Elevated levels of relaxin modulate increases in renal and cardiac function that meet the increased hemodynamic demands of pregnancy. Consistent with this natural role of the hormone, pharmaceutically manufactured relaxin has been shown to have these effects in multiple human studies of men and non-pregnant women. Data from the Pre-RELAX-AHF study, as well as a pilot study in patients with heart failure, support the expectation that these effects may be beneficial in relieving the signs and symptoms of heart failure.
